Output 28058a806404209b89c3036bf89153b5cbdbbd90de702c355307ca6f3370d2ba:1

value
26410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df69806181aa6aa8c3ecc3881af264b175f1cac7 OP_EQUAL
address
3N4JzhCGeSrg5AsKusEzyMQTcTdh2koaqU
transaction
28058a806404209b89c3036bf89153b5cbdbbd90de702c355307ca6f3370d2ba
spent
true